Objectives

After completing Chapter 12 of the text and associated DVD material the reader will be able to:
  • Describe the algorithm for CSTRs, PFRs, and PBRs that are not operated isothermally.
  • Size nonadiabatic CSTRs, PFRs, and PBRs.
  • Describe and compare the different traits for PFRs with the following different heat exchange taking place
    1. Adiabatic
    2. Constant ambient exchange temperature
    3. Co-current heat exchange
    4. Counter current heat exchange
  • Carry out an analysis to determine the Multiple Steady States (MSS) in a CSTR along with the ignition and extinction temperatures.
  • Analyze multiple reactions carried out in CSTRs, PFRs, and PBRs which are not operated isothermally in order to determine the concentrations and temperature as a function of position (PFR/PBR) and operating variables.
